Job Description
1- Tasks of Licensing and Registration
- The pharmacist is responsible for the storage before the concerned authorities in regard to internal or external inspection (pharmacy inspection).
- Registration and licensing procedures as a manager responsible for the facility at the Ministry of Health.
- Coordination with the Health Affairs Directorate to which the branch is affiliated.
2- Tasks of Inventory Managing
- Responsible for maintaining the goods rates in the branch and making the necessary adjustments to them in coordination with the Sales Supervisors, the Branch Manager and the Area Manager.
- Following up the incoming and outgoing transfers to and from the branch.
- Replying to transfer requests sent via email.
- Following up direct supply orders received by the branch.
- Following up of excess and stagnant balances in the branch, and informing the departments of sales, inventory and purchases of them.
- Finding the missing balances, informing the inventory and purchasing departments of them and requesting that they be transferred from other branches if they are available there.
- Following up and monitoring the valid returns in accordance with the company's policy and ensuring their validity for resale.
- Following up the separation of damaged and near-expiration items that are actually valid and registered on the system.
- Supervising the recall and prohibition operations of items according to the publications of the Ministry of Health and Quality Management.
3- Tasks of Sales Management
- Supervising Tele-sales representatives and identifying target customers.
- Directing the sales team and providing information on sales methods and how to make a good phone call with the customer.
- Direct communication with VIP customers.
- Following up the representatives’ implementation of the company's policy and implementation of the sales message.
- Determining the target for each supervisor according to the previous history of customers and working on sales increase of each customer from the previous month.
- Following up the sales of items with exclusive offers in the company.
- Following up the sale of special orders required through the point of sale (POS).
- Communicating with the companies’ representatives to provide approvals for each branch and provide the goods required for their implementation.
- Communicating with the scientific offices and marketing departments in companies to explain the new items and sales advantages and everything that helps increase sales.
- Following up the sales of target customers monthly by the management and direct the Tele-sales representatives to communicate with them in order to increase their sales numbers and the number of items.
- Following up the near-expiration dates or stagnant items and coordinating with the point of sale to finalize their balances.
- Submitting reports of market variables and information (feedback).
4- Tasks of Storages and Quality Management
- Responsible for all personnel assigned technically at the storage in coordination with the branch manager.
- Following up the workflow in the storage and ensuring the quality, speed and efficiency of the storage and preparation process.
- Following up on the application of quality regulations and requirements for storage and preparation operations (GDP & GSP).
- Following up and saving the publications of the Ministry of Health regarding fraudulent or corrupt medicines.
- Obligation to report everything related to the field of pharmacovigilance.
- Training and directing storage personnel and other individuals of the branch in regard to pharmacovigilance procedures.
- Submitting quality and efficiency reports about the state of the storage.
